MPs, Taiwanese envoy highlight opportunities to strengthen relations between Taiwan, Canada amid COVID-19 fallout, China tensions
Liberal MP John McKay says closer cooperation with Taiwan in the current environment represents a ‘massive opportunity with little or no downside.’

At a time of escalating tensions between Canada and China in the midst of an ongoing U.S.-China trade war, a number of MPs and Taipei’s economic and cultural office representative in Canada say this is a “massive opportunity” for moves toward closer cooperation between this country and Taiwan...
